The Minnesota Safe Routes to School Application is a program designed to promote safe walking and biking to school for children. It provides funding and support for infrastructure improvements and educational initiatives aimed at increasing the number of students who use active transportation.
Schools, school districts, and local government entities that are looking to implement programs or projects under the Safe Routes to School initiative are required to file the application.
To fill out the Minnesota Safe Routes to School Application, applicants must provide detailed information about their proposed project, including the objectives, target population, budget, and methods for assessing the program's effectiveness. It typically involves following specific guidelines outlined by the program.
The purpose of the Minnesota Safe Routes to School Application is to enhance the safety and accessibility of walking and biking routes to schools, thereby encouraging more children to engage in active transportation to school and improve their overall health and well-being.
The application must report information such as project goals, demographics of the target area, existing conditions of walking and biking routes, evidence of community support, funding requirements, and a proposed timeline for implementation.
